The Raymarine i50 Tridata Display, part number E70060, is a marine instrument designed for displaying depth, speed, and other navigational data. It is suitable for both standalone installations and integration into existing Raymarine systems. This unit is intended for boaters who require a consolidated display for essential speed and depth information, particularly in spaces where helm real estate is limited. It can also function as a repeater for depth and speed data from other SeaTalkng smart transducers.
The i50 Tridata features SeaTalkng and SeaTalk-1 networking capabilities, allowing for compatibility with both newer and older Raymarine systems. It includes built-in connections for analog depth and speed transducers. The 3-line LCD display provides clear visibility with red backlighting for night use and is waterproof to IPX6 standards. Powering from 12V DC, it draws less than 1W as a repeater or 2.4W when hosting a transducer. This instrument addresses the need for reliable, integrated marine data display.
The i50 Tridata's 3-line LCD display can show current depth, current speed, distance log, trip log, and water temperature. Additional display modes include maximum speed, average speed, VMG to windward, and various timers.
The i50 Tridata supports both SeaTalkng 0 CANBUS networking and the original SeaTalk 1 networking. This provides flexibility for integration with different generations of marine electronics.
Each i50 Tridata instrument comes with a low-profile surface mounting kit and a silicone rubber sun cover. An optional bracket mounting kit is available separately.
